Matthew Wade To Retire From First-class Cricket Post-Sheffield Shield Final
T20 World Cup: Matthew Wade, the seasoned Australian cricketer, has announced his decision to retire from first-class cricket following the Sheffield Shield final.
The 36-year-old Tasmanian wicketkeeper-batsman will bid adieu to the longer format after his 166th First-class match, representing Tasmania against Western Australia in Perth. The Hobart-born Wade has won four Shield titles with Victoria, including two as captain,
Despite his departure from the First-class arena, Wade will continue to grace the field in white-ball cricket and is anticipated to feature in Australia's squad for the T20 World Cup scheduled for June. Read More...

New Zealand To Tour Pakistan For T20I Series In April As Part Of WC Preparation
The Pakistan Cricket Board: The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) announced on Wednesday that the New Zealand men’s team will tour the country from April 14 to play five T20Is. The matches will also serve as vital preparation for both teams ahead of Men’s T20 World Cup, happening from June 1-29 in the USA and West Indies.

India Team Registers Hat-trick Of Wins At DICC T20 World Cup UAE
DICC T20 World Cup UAE: The Indian deaf cricket team has made a superb start in the ongoing Deaf ICC T20 World Cup in Dubai, scoring a hat-trick of wins by defeating Sri Lanka by 1 wicket in the third match. India won the first match as Bangladesh failed to reach the venue in time. They then defeated South Africa in a one-sided clash and overcame Sri Lanka by one wicket for a hat-trick of wins.
